The definitions of the symbols:
R: Users can read the data from the register by means of the instruction FROM.
W: Users can write the data into the register by means of the instruction TO.
Basic setting and functions
CR#0: The value in CR#0 is a model code. Users can read the model code by means of a
program to judge whether the module exists.
CR#1: The value in CR#1 represents the version of the system.
